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Queensgate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Queensgate?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Queensgate is at 2162 Stratford Ave listed at $700.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Queensgate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Queensgate is $2,672.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Queensgate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Queensgate is a 3,939 square feet unit starting from $7,800 at 2017 Elm St.

What is the average size for Queensgate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Queensgate is currently at 1,471 sq ft.
